I like this album, but I wish that they'd have focused on the black metal a little more than the black metal buildup. With the current "black metal organized like post-rock" fad now, it seems to be a popular idea now adays to spend more time lollygagging in Ambient Town and Buildupville than working on the core movements in Blast-beat City. While this does create substantial atmosphere, it leaves me feeling unfulfilled. It's hard to grasp that a black metal record might not focus the majority of its time on driving black metal, but instead on the "prettier," slower sections. While as an artistic piece this means little, to a BM listener it's slightly aggravating.
